Licence ownership alone rarely attracts serious capital. Building capability, information and readiness around the licence is what converts potential into investable projects.

Many mineral opportunities fail to attract serious capital not because the geology is necessarily weak, but because ownership, rights, technical information, governance, financial assumptions, ESG systems and investor documentation are incomplete or poorly organised.

For emerging Ugandan mineral companies, the strategic question is not only which licence to hold, but what capability, information and readiness to build around it. CMG’s integrated model is designed to close exactly these gaps.
